All undergraduate and graduate students (non-CPS) will be assigned a time ticket for each registration period, which indicates when they will have access to register for classes. Students will not be able to register for classes until the date and time of their time ticket. However, students can search the schedule of classes via myNortheastern three weeks prior to registration and plan their schedules before registration begins.

Time tickets are based on a student’s total earned hours in Banner, current term registrations, and any prior term ungraded study-abroad credits as of the Wednesday before registration. Transfer credit is included in earned hours.

A student’s specific time ticket is available for viewing via myNortheastern the Thursday before registration begins.

If a student receives an error message that says “You do not have a registration time ticket” while attempting to register or drop a class for a term, the student should email registrar@northeastern.edu with their NUID and the term in which they want to make a registration change to be assigned a time ticket.
